Cinema Fearité Presents ‘Gorgo’ – The United Kingdom’s Answer To Japan’s ‘Godzilla’

May 25, 2017 by James Jay Edwards

It’s been said that imitation is the sincerest form of flattery.  Well then, in 1961, Great Britain flattered the hell out of Japan by making a little Godzilla homage called Gorgo.
